yeah I did some reading...Mitsu and Nissan have partnered up (but its not a full bail out partnership just on one market). In the Japanese market Nissan has no presence in the mini-car market and Mitsu obviously does. So Nissan is leaveraging Mitsu advantage to make money, by letting Mitsubishi produce mini-cars under he Nissan brand...mitsubishi gets money and keeps plants operating a high capacity which saves money...I guess its a good deal.

Mitsu is not going out of business...that salesman is Bullshitting with you. The 9G is actually selling better than the Honda Acorn and Toyota Cam-Rhyme and so he's probably bitter about it...the 8G's don't hold value for shit because of Mitsu placing so many into the rental industry...as for the 9g, it has a limited participation in the rental industry so it'll hold the value better then the previous models....
The DE actually I can understand because I personally hav't sold one since the 9g has been out...thus far ES w/leather and LS w/o leather have been the two best selling models. And now we are suppose to get the new Galant SE this spring and the Ralli-Art version next year....
The Galant SE is basically a GTS version with the 2.4L Mivec instead of the 3.8L Mivec...so those who want the look of the GTS but the gas mileage of the DE/ES...can just get the SE for right around $20K.....
Mitsu's have never held their value..the only ones are the sports cars like the 3K..GST/GSX..and any VR4 especially....otherwise, the Endeavor would be the next in line then the 9G Galant....
